@CliffnLee because he recorded audio exclusively using the G3 mic, which only fills one channel in a stereo XLR recording setup such as the on-camera inputs he used. This can easily be corrected in editing by duplicating the audio track and panning it to the opposite side, or simply panning the track to center, depending on what program you are using.
@Blind9Productions Actually I had the transmitter's xlr jack plugged into one channel on the camcorder. Forgot to put into 'Line 2' which has a switch to activate both channels of the audio output. My fault...both the G3 and the HMC 150 were brand new to me. Thanks for watching, though!
@arkerbt I just chose the Sennheiser over the Sony for 2 reasons: #1 The sony's don't have an output level adjustment on the receiver. #2 Although the sony may have slightly better range, the sony's have a higher noise floor.
Also the me2 supplied mic of the senn is much better than the sony, and quite usable.
